Why you need to enrol?
Completing your online enrolment will give you access to BNU systems If you’re eligible for Student Finance, and it has been approved, you should also receive your first Student Finance maintenance loan on the date specified on the payment schedule letter.
For new students studying on attendance-based courses at UK Partners you must also ensure that you complete in person identity and documents checks with your Partner college at the start of your studies. If you do not do this you will not be fully enrolled with BNU and, for those where BNU administers Student Finance, you will not have your enrolment confirmed with them which will delay receiving any funding applied for.
If you are eligible for Student Finance and have not yet applied for it, whether you are a new or returning student, you should apply as soon as possible. Applications can take six to eight weeks to process so your first maintenance loan payment may be delayed. New students can find out about eligibility and how to apply on the Government’s website. Returning students should apply through their existing accounts.

Tuition Fees
If you are studying at a UK partner institution and are receiving or applying for Student Finance, BNU will confirm your enrolment with them once you have enrolled and your student finance application has been approved. If you are a new student, you will also need to complete in person ID checks at the start of your course with the Partner College before confirmation of enrolment will be made with student finance. Please note that you will be liable to your partner institution/college for any fees due.
For those not applying for UK student finance, you will have to make payment directly to your college/institution.
You must complete enrolment within three weeks from when you commence your course, or you may not be allowed to enrol.
